Summary

Central Ohio Behavioral Healthcare is soliciting bids for a contractor to perform preventative maintenance and testing on chillers in our main building and forensic building.

Pre-bid walkthrough is scheduled on 05/14/25 at 9:00am:
Address is 2200 West Broad Street, Columbus, OH  43223 in the main (new) building.

SCOPE OF WORK AND DELIVERABLES

Anticipated Contract periods: FY26 - July 1, 2025 through June 30, 2026 and FY27 – July 1, 2026 through June 30, 2027.


Additional Services:
COBH will request and schedule services as needed.

All planned work shall be performed during regular working hours (7:30 a.m. to 4:00 pm., Monday through Friday). Charges for routine services shall commence upon arrival to our facility. An itemized invoice shall be provided for all services.

Service Rates – This contract shall include commitment for emergency calls on an ‘as needed’ basis deemed emergency by COBH. The Contractor must have adequate personnel to be capable of responding to emergencies 24 hours per day, 365 days per year. Response time shall be no more than 2 hours for emergency calls. The charge for emergency services should include all costs related to providing the service (i.e., equipment and personnel, etc.).  Charges for emergency services shall commence upon arrival to our facility. An itemized invoice shall be provided for all emergency services.

Service during regular working hours shall be billed at regular rates. Service during hours other than 7:30 a.m. to 4:00 p.m. shall be listed clearly to describe overtime and holiday rates. The Contractor must have adequate personnel and equipment to respond to emergencies 24 hours per day, 365 days per year.

Evaluation Process


OhioMHAS’s evaluation process of responses submitted to this request may consist of up to four distinct phases:
  1. OhioMHAS’s initial review of all proposals for timely submission;
  2. An evaluation committee review of the proposals for defects and scoring;
  3. OhioMHAS’s request for more information (clarifications, interviews, presentations, and/or demonstrations); and,
  4. Negotiations or best offer requests.


At its sole discretion, OhioMHAS will determine whether phases three and/or four are necessary under this RFP, reserving for itself the ability to eliminate or add phases three or four at any time during the evaluation process. OhioMHAS may add or remove sub-phases to phases 2 through 4 at any time if MHAS believes doing so will improve the evaluation process.

Proposal Evaluation Criteria


In the proposal evaluation phase, OhioMHAS staff or reviewers selected by OhioMHAS (the committee) will rate the proposals submitted in response to this RFP based on the following criteria and weight assigned to each criterion.

Evaluation Criteria Weight Rating Extended Score
Technician Experience/Certification 25
Experience servicing a Mental Health Facility 15
Experience servicing a Mental Health Forensic Facility 20
Able to factor in chemicals and provide pricing for Contract 20
Pricing comparable to Competitive Market 20
